The primary goal of education is to help people develop their personalities. Personality formation and construction is a prominent issue in today's world. Personality is not a static state, but a dynamic space influenced by the environment that may be altered. The ethics, behavior, actions, and activities of a person reflect his personality. A person's personality is often defined by his appearance, but the true definition of personality is a combination of appearance and quality. It signifies that a personality is made up of a combination of inner and outside traits. Education cannot form personality, but it is critical to understand how to use education in daily life. Personality has certain hereditary or ancestral characteristics. Educational techniques, teachers, classmates, society, customs, and other factors all have a part in the formation of a person's personality.
